Adaptive security awareness training using linked open data datasets

Cybersecurity is no longer an issue discussed only between the professionals or technologists, but it is also closely related to ordinary people whose daily life is exposed to kinds of cyberattacks. And Womabat Security Technologies conducted a survey revealed that ransomware is an unknown concept to nearly two-thirds of employees. In practical, almost 95% of cybersecurity attacks are due to human error. At fact, expensive and sophisticated systems cannot work effectively without considering the human factor, while human factor is the major vulnerability in cybersecurity. Thus, it has great significance to give people cybersecurity awareness training. In this paper, we present a system, named ASURA, providing adaptive training aimed at improving cybersecurity awareness of people. Three issues can’t be neglected in adaptive cybersecurity awareness training, as follows. Firstly, we need to decide the proper training contents from the huge training materials. Secondly, the training contents should be timely updated, as cyber attacks constantly changing. At last, we should conduct training through effective and acceptable approach. We solved above three issues in this paper, and the innovative idea of this paper is constructing hierarchical concept map from the LOD database DBpedia. Then, we employ a series of processing on hierarchical concept map, including PageRank algorithm used to calculate the importance of each concept node, and filtering used to filtered out undefined and unrelated concepts. In particular, we get training contents from DBpedia dynamically and timely updated, so that training contents is keeping up to date. ASURA delivered training contents completely online, thus significant trimmed budget and allowed learners accessing training outside of a traditional classroom. Moreover, ASURA provide adaptive training targeted to individual learner, as it generate training contents based on the keyword from the learner.

使用链接的开放数据数据集进行自适应安全意识培训

网络安全不再只是专业人员或技术人员之间讨论的问题,而是与日常生活中遭受各种网络攻击的普通百姓密切相关。Womabat Security Technologies进行的一项调查显示,对于近三分之二的员工来说,勒索软件是一个未知的概念。实际上,几乎95%的网络安全攻击都是人为错误造成的。实际上,昂贵且复杂的系统如果不考虑人为因素就无法有效运行,而人为因素是网络安全中的主要漏洞。因此,对人们进行网络安全意识培训具有重要意义。在本文中,我们提出了一个名为ASURA的系统,该系统提供旨在提高人们对网络安全意识的适应性培训。适应性网络安全意识培训不能忽略以下三个问题。首先,我们需要从大量的培训材料中确定适当的培训内容。其次,随着网络攻击的不断变化,培训内容应及时更新。最后,我们应该通过有效和可接受的方法进行培训。我们解决了本文中的上述三个问题,并且本文的创新思想是从LOD数据库DBpedia构建层次概念图。然后,我们对层次概念图进行了一系列处理,包括用于计算每个概念节点重要性的PageRank算法,以及用于过滤出未定义和不相关概念的过滤。特别是,我们从DBpedia动态获取培训内容并及时更新,使培训内容保持最新。ASURA完全在线提供培训内容,从而大大削减了预算,并使学习者可以在传统教室之外进行培训。而且,ASURA提供针对个人学习者的适应性培训,因为它会基于来自学习者的关键字生成培训内容。
